Dog Grooming (Intermediate) Apply Now If you would like to be informed when the online application system opens again for enrolment for this course next term, then click Notify Me below Notify Me Course Duration 4 Weeks Start Date & Time 24 February 2026 at 18: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€80 Course Overview This four-week intermediate dog grooming course is tailored for those who’ve already completed Cavan Institute’s beginner course in dog grooming. It will allow you to advance from basic grooming to intermediate techniques. You will develop breed-specific styling skills for diverse coat types. You’ll also improve your handling and safety skills, developing a more in-depth knowledge of how to use the various tools in the dog grooming facility. This course is designed for those who want to be able to groom their own dog or are considering studying to become a professional groomer. You will build your confidence in using professional tools and applying finishing touches by working with a variety of breeds of dog. Students are encouraged to bring in their own dogs as models each evening. Course Content Course Content Here is a week-by-week outline of what you will cover on this course. This programme is subject to change, depending on the needs of the group. Week 1: Advanced Handling & Coat Assessment Focus: Understanding coat types, skin health and prepping for styling Week 2: Bathing & Drying for Professional Finish Focus: Elevating wash and dry techniques for show-quality results. Week 3: Clipping & Scissoring Techniques Focus: Precision cutting and shaping for intermediate styles. Week 4: Styling & Finishing Touches Focus: Bringing it all together for a polished, professional groom. Sugarcraft for Beginners Apply Now If you would like to be informed when the online application system opens again for enrolment for this course next term, then click Notify Me below Notify Me Course Duration 8 Weeks Start Date & Time 10 February 2026 at 18: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€145 Course Overview This course will provide students with a basic introduction to the art of sugarcraft. It is aimed at those wishing to build on basic skills or those wanting to learn the skill from scratch. The course fee includes a dummy cake, cake box and cake board, but all other course materials must be purchased or provided by the student. The tutor will give you clear guidance on the first evening on what to buy. These include good quality fondant, marzipan, balling tools, flower paste, fondant smoothening tool, modelling foam mat, plastic rolling pin and a small paintbrush. All additional cutters etc. will be available in the school, but you are welcome to bring along your own. Upon completion of this course, students will be able to confidently ice a cake to a professional standard, pipe with a high level of precision and definition, create a variety of modelling flowers and much more. How to Use Your Sewing Machine Apply Now If you would like to be informed when the online application system opens again for enrolment for this course next term, then click Notify Me below Notify Me Course Duration 8 weeks Start Date & Time 14 October 2025 at 17: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€135 Course Overview This course is for those who have absolutely no sewing experience or who may have learnt to sew years ago and would like to take up sewing as a new experience or to reacquaint themselves with the machine sewing. It includes hands-on practice and will conclude with a final project and detailed course notes and practice sheets. You will learn the basics of the machine, from winding the bobbin, threading the machine and the different functions of the machine. You will also practice basic and decorative stitching using the machine and find out how to apply such stitches in creating garments and textile pieces. You will also be given an opportunity to practice different seams, set seam allowances, blind hemming and complete a buttonhole. Students will be encouraged to complete a finished piece of choice which demonstrates the technical skills learnt within the course. Students are encouraged to bring their own sewing machine, but some college machines will be available. Students will also get the opportunity to use an over-locking machine and practice machine troubleshooting. Course notes will be provided. Basic Barbering Skills Apply Now If you would like to be informed when the online application system opens again for enrolment for this course next term, then click Notify Me below Notify Me Course Duration 6 weeks Start Date & Time 4 November 2025 at 18: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€105 Course Overview Here's what will you learn each week: First, students will be shown how to use cutting tools and attachments. Each week students will be given a demonstration on various cutting techniques. From week two onwards, students will be encouraged to bring their own model to start building their confidence in using the cutting tools and this will hugely benefit their confidence to grow each week. What will I need to bring/buy for the course? Students will be asked to bring a model each week. This will ensure the students get the most out of the course. Bringing a model allows the student to demonstrate the skills that have been shown during class. This is not necessary but will hugely benefit the student. You will learn to use the following tools and equipment: Clippers with various attachments Scissors and cutting comb Hair dryer and hairbrush for styling Styling products Course Content Course Content The barbering course will teach you everything you need to know to be able to develop basic barbering cutting skills. You will learn various cutting styles and techniques, with a full demonstration on how to use all the cutting tools and attachments. This course is suitable for anyone who wants to learn how to cut men's hair. This could be just for someone who wants to know how to cut hair at home or for students thinking about starting a career in barbering or upskilling. The tutor will provide you with advice on what tools and equipment you will need to be able to cut men's hair, including clippers with various attachments, scissors and cutting comb, cutting gown, water spray bottle, hair dryer and hairbrush for styling, optional styling products. If students have their own tools and equipment at home, there is no need to buy new ones as these can be bought as they grow in with confidence in using the cutting tools. Digital Media Design Using Canva (Beginners) Apply Now COURSE FULL If you would like to be informed when the online application system opens again for enrolment for this course next term, then click Notify Me below Notify Me Course Duration 6 weeks Start Date & Time 4 November 2025 at 18: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€105 Course Overview Digital Media Design is a new course that teaches students how to create a wide variety of digital media using CANVA. Canva is a free-to-use online graphic design tool you can use to create professional social media posts, posters, flyers, birthday cards, postcards, presentations, CVs and logos. You can also create infographics, newsletters, bookmarks, brochures, certificates, wedding invitations, online meeting backgrounds and more. This course is suitable for anyone interested in graphic design, including: students who wish to create visually appealing CVs or powerful presentations teachers to enhance their teaching material with creative tools entrepreneurs or business owners to grow their brand business owners to engage with their customers politicians to create eye-catching posters, social media posts or great campaigns professionals and corporates to enhance their reports and presentations project managers to create charts with visual impact digital marketers Course Content Course Content Here's a snapshot of what the course covers: The differences between free and paid Canva, and decide which is right for you.     Creative Hairstyling and Upstyling Course Duration 4 weeks Start Date & Time 3 March 2026 at 18: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€80 Course Overiew This course will be in the format of demonstrations and hands-on workshops delivered in Cavan Institute's hairdressing training salon. We will start from the beginning with the consultation as this is the key to understanding what the client wants and what will suit her. The next step is to learn the essentials of how to put up hair, build a style with balance and structure, choose the perfect upstyle and start the foundation section right, through to finishing the fronts. You will need to bring along a full tool kit that would use for upstyling, e.g., tail comb, up-styling brush, paddle brush, bobby pins, curling wand & iron, bobbins. Please bring along any hair jewellery or pieces you would like to incorporate into your updo.     Canine First Responder Course Duration 4 weeks Start Date & Time 4 November 2025 at 18:30:00 Weekly on Tuesday Hours per week 2.5 Price €80 Course Overiew The Canine First Responder course will be of relevance to anyone who owns a dog, works or volunteers in a dog shelter, dog grooming facility or veterinary clinic. It provides the opportunity to carry out realistic CPR practice on a canine mannequin. The instructor is a qualified trainer and canine behaviourist with extensive knowledge of communicating with dogs, which is an important element of the course content. Following completion of this course, you may wish to avail of the opportunity to achieve certification from the recognised awarding body in this specialist area. The instructor can provide you with details about the cost of such certification and the steps to achieve it.
